MVPA Description

The fund is an actively-managed exchange-traded fund ("ETF") that seeks to achieve its investment objective by investing in securities that Miller Value Partners, LLC (the "Adviser") believes have an above-average probability of outperforming the S&P 500® Index (the "S&P 500") over a multi-year time horizon. It will typically invest in a portfolio of approximately 20-40 common stocks without regard to market capitalization. The fund is non-diversified.

WOOD Description The investment seeks to track the investment results of an index composed of global equities in or related to the timber and forestry industry. The fund generally invests at least 90% of its assets in securities of the underlying index and in depositary receipts representing securities of the underlying index. It seeks to track the investment results of the S&P Global Timber & Forestry IndexTM (the "underlying index"), which is comprised of approximately 25 of the largest publicly-traded companies engaged in the ownership, management or upstream supply chain of forests and timberlands. The fund is non-diversified.
